What is the paradise that can be emigrated from Spain?
That ideal place is Macedonia del Norte. Although it is not one of the most mentioned destinations, this Balkan country has a very low cost of living and offers a more than acceptable quality of life. The capital, Skopje, is modern, with good infrastructure, varied gastronomy and surprisingly low prices.
With approximately 450 euros per month you can live in Macedoniasomething unthinkable in Spain. To put it in perspective, in Skopje a complete dinner for two in a quality restaurant is around 42 euros, a menu of the day in the expensive area costs only 7 euros, and a capuccino in the center 2.32 euros.
The accommodation is another point in favor. Renting an 85 m² floor furnished in a central area costs about 600 euros, while in more affordable neighborhoods it is reduced to 348 euros. For those who seek something more compact, A well -located study does not exceed 385 eurosand if you don’t look for so much luxury, you can get for 254 euros. In addition, the expenses of light, water and internet rarely exceed 140 euros per month.
Public transport is also affordable: the monthly fertilizer costs 18 euros, while a liter of gasoline is around 1.43 euros.
Low cost and good quality of life in Macedonia
However, the low cost does not mean that you have to give up comforts. Skopje has a vibrant cultural life, with theaters, cinemas and quality restaurants. An entrance to the cinema costs 12 euros, and one night of drinks in an exclusive club rarely exceeds 20 euros. In addition, The country offers impressive natural landscapeswith places such as Lake Ohrid and the mountains of Mavrovo.
However, what surprises most is the difference in savings compared to Spain. Living in Skopje can be 40% cheaper than in Madrid.
